A postgraduate certificate in this field equips learners with the knowledge to analyze and develop policies that improve healthcare systems.


Designed for professionals in healthcare, government, and academia, this program focuses on the economic aspects of healthcare policy.


Some key areas of study include healthcare financing, health economics, and policy development.

Through a combination of lectures, seminars, and research projects, learners gain a deeper understanding of the complex relationships between healthcare, economics, and policy.


Upon completion, learners are equipped to contribute to informed decision-making in healthcare policy and economics.

The Postgraduate Certificate in Health Policy and Economics is a specialized program designed to equip students with the knowledge and skills necessary to analyze and develop health policy and economic interventions.
This program is ideal for individuals working in the healthcare sector, government agencies, or private organizations who want to enhance their understanding of health policy and economics.
Upon completion of the program, students can expect to gain a deeper understanding of health policy and economics, including the ability to analyze complex health data, develop evidence-based policy recommendations, and evaluate the effectiveness of health interventions.
The program's learning outcomes include the ability to apply economic principles to health policy, analyze health data, and develop policy briefs and reports.
